What Is Big Data?

Before we understand how big data and analytics work together to drive growth, let’s take a step back and identify what we understand by big data.

Big data is large amounts of organized and unorganized data which can not easily be carried out by ordinary data processing or management tools. This data may also come from a variety of sources, such as:

  • Customer interactions (e.g., social media, website visits, customer support)
  • Transaction records (e.g., purchase history, payment details)
  • Internet of Things (IoT) devices (e.g., sensors, smart devices)
  • Public data (e.g., government reports, weather data)

These data points are constantly being generated in real-time, making it important for companies to have the right system to manage and analyze them.

The Four Vs of Big Data

To truly grasp the scope of big data, we need to understand the four Vs that characterize it:

  1. Volume: Refers to the sheer amount of data generated daily, often in the terabytes and petabytes range.
  2. Velocity: Describes the speed at which data is generated, processed, and analyzed. In many cases, real-time data processing is critical.
  3. Variety: Represents the different types of data, including structured (e.g., numbers, dates), semi-structured (e.g., logs, XML), and unstructured (e.g., text, images, videos).
  4. Veracity: This is about the quality and accuracy of the data. With so much data available, ensuring that it’s clean, reliable, and relevant is crucial.

Types of Analytics

There are several different types of analytics, each serving a unique purpose in the decision-making process:

  • Descriptive Analytics: This is about understanding what has happened in the past. It involves analyzing historical data to gain insights into trends, patterns, and behaviors. For example, looking at last quarter’s sales data to identify which products performed the best.
  • Diagnostic Analytics: This type digs deeper into the reasons behind certain outcomes. For example, if sales dropped during a particular month, diagnostic analytics can help pinpoint whether it was due to seasonality, marketing campaigns, or other factors.
  • Predictive Analytics: This is where the magic happens. Predictive analytics uses historical data to forecast future outcomes. Businesses can use this type of analysis to predict customer behavior, demand fluctuations, or market trends.
  • Prescriptive Analytics: Once businesses understand what’s happening and why it’s happening, prescriptive analytics provides recommendations on how to act. It helps businesses optimize decisions by suggesting the best course of action based on data.

5. Risk Management and Fraud Detection

Analysis of big data allows companies to establish effective risk management methods alongside fraud detection capabilities. Financial institutions use analytics to track patterns of bank transactions and automatically detect unusual behaviors which stops criminal activities from becoming major issues.

Data analytics enables businesses to evaluate multiple kinds of risks across a variety of industries including market instabilities and supply chain interruptions and cyber attacks. Companies that detect risks in their early stages can reduce the extent of financial harm to their assets.
